Zinc for Nail Health: Does It Help After Biting?

Zinc shows up in almost every list of “nutrients for nail health.” But the claims range from scientifically grounded to wildly exaggerated. If you’re recovering from nail biting and wondering whether zinc deserves a place in your routine, here’s what the evidence actually supports.

What Zinc Does in Your Body

Zinc is an essential trace mineral involved in over 300 enzymatic reactions. For nail health specifically, it contributes to:

Cell division. The nail matrix continuously produces new cells that become the nail plate. This process requires rapid cell division, which is zinc-dependent. Without adequate zinc, cell division slows, and nail growth decelerates.

Protein synthesis. Nails are made of keratin, a structural protein. Zinc is required for the synthesis of proteins from amino acids. Insufficient zinc means less efficient keratin production.

DNA synthesis. Every new nail cell needs a complete copy of DNA. Zinc is a cofactor for DNA polymerase, the enzyme responsible for replication. Zinc deficiency impairs this process.

Immune function at the nail bed. Zinc supports local immune responses. For someone recovering from nail biting, where the nail bed and surrounding tissue may be damaged and vulnerable to infection, adequate zinc helps the immune system protect healing tissue.

Wound healing. The tissue damage from nail biting — torn cuticles, damaged nail beds, micro-wounds around the nails — heals faster with adequate zinc status. Zinc is involved in collagen synthesis, cell proliferation, and inflammatory regulation, all of which contribute to wound repair.

Signs of Zinc Deficiency in Nails

Zinc deficiency produces visible nail changes:

  • White spots (leukonychia). Small white spots or lines on the nail plate are commonly attributed to zinc deficiency, though other causes exist (minor trauma, fungal infection). Persistent or widespread white spots warrant a zinc level check.
  • Slow growth. If your nails seem to grow unusually slowly, zinc deficiency is one possible explanation.
  • Brittleness. Nails that crack, split, or peel easily may lack the zinc needed for strong keratin matrix formation.
  • Ridges. Horizontal ridges (Beau’s lines) can indicate a period of disrupted nail growth, which zinc deficiency can cause.

Important caveat: All of these symptoms have multiple possible causes. White spots are often just minor trauma. Brittleness can come from dehydration or biotin deficiency. Don’t self-diagnose zinc deficiency based on nail appearance alone. A serum zinc test provides more reliable information.

Who’s at Risk for Deficiency

Not everyone needs to worry about zinc status. Deficiency risk is elevated in:

  • Vegetarians and vegans. Plant-based diets contain phytates that inhibit zinc absorption. Vegetarians may need up to 50% more zinc than omnivores.
  • People with GI conditions. Crohn’s disease, celiac disease, and chronic diarrhea impair zinc absorption.
  • Pregnant and breastfeeding women. Zinc requirements increase during pregnancy and lactation.
  • Heavy alcohol users. Alcohol reduces zinc absorption and increases urinary excretion.
  • Older adults. Dietary intake tends to decrease with age, and absorption efficiency declines.
  • People on restrictive diets. Eliminating food groups increases the risk of micronutrient gaps.

If you don’t fall into any of these categories and eat a varied diet, you’re probably getting enough zinc.

Best Food Sources of Zinc

The best approach to zinc status is through food. Here are the top sources:

FoodServingZinc (mg)
Oysters3 oz74 mg
Beef chuck roast3 oz7.0 mg
Crab3 oz6.5 mg
Beef patty3 oz5.3 mg
Pork chop3 oz2.9 mg
Dark meat chicken3 oz2.4 mg
Pumpkin seeds1 oz2.2 mg
Cashews1 oz1.6 mg
Chickpeas½ cup1.3 mg
Lentils½ cup1.3 mg
Oatmeal1 cup cooked1.1 mg

Oysters are in a league of their own — a single serving provides several times the daily requirement. For practical everyday eating, beef. pumpkin seeds, and legumes are reliable sources.

Absorption Tips

  • Pair plant-based zinc with vitamin C to improve absorption
  • Soak legumes and grains before cooking to reduce phytates
  • Eat zinc-rich foods separately from calcium supplements — calcium can compete for absorption
  • Don’t take zinc with coffee or tea — tannins and polyphenols interfere

Zinc Supplements: When They Make Sense

Supplementation is appropriate when:

  1. A blood test confirms low zinc levels
  2. You have a condition that impairs absorption
  3. Your diet consistently falls short of the RDA
  4. You’re plant-based and not confident about dietary intake

Forms of Zinc Supplements

Not all zinc supplements are created equal:

  • Zinc picolinate — well absorbed, commonly recommended
  • Zinc citrate — good absorption, widely available
  • Zinc glycinate — chelated form, gentle on the stomach
  • Zinc gluconate — found in many lozenges and common supplements
  • Zinc oxide — poorly absorbed, not recommended for addressing deficiency
  • Zinc sulfate — effective but more likely to cause stomach upset

Dosing Guidelines

  • Maintenance (if dietary intake is low): 15mg daily
  • Addressing mild deficiency: 25-30mg daily for 2-3 months, then reassess
  • Upper tolerable limit: 40mg daily for adults
  • Always take with food to reduce nausea

The Copper Problem

This is the most important thing to know about zinc supplementation: zinc and copper compete for absorption. Taking high-dose zinc (30mg+) over time can deplete copper, leading to copper deficiency — which causes its own set of problems including anemia, bone loss, and neurological symptoms.

If you supplement zinc at doses above 15mg daily, either:

  • Take a supplement that includes copper (typically in a 15:1 zinc-to-copper ratio)
  • Eat copper-rich foods (dark chocolate, liver, shellfish, nuts)
  • Don’t supplement for more than 2-3 months without checking levels

Zinc and Nail Recovery: Realistic Expectations

Here’s what zinc can and can’t do for your nails after biting:

Zinc CAN:

  • Support faster nail growth if you were deficient
  • Improve nail strength and reduce brittleness over time
  • Help healing of damaged nail bed tissue
  • Reduce white spots caused by zinc deficiency

Zinc CANNOT:

  • Repair nail matrix damage from severe biting
  • Speed growth beyond your body’s normal rate (even with optimal zinc, nails grow ~3.5mm/month)
  • Produce overnight results — you’re looking at 3-6 months minimum
  • Compensate for continued nail biting

Zinc is one component of nail health, not a magic solution. It works best as part of adequate overall nutrition rather than as an isolated intervention.

The Bottom Line

Zinc is genuinely important for nail growth and repair. If you’re deficient, correcting it will noticeably improve your nails over several months. If you’re not deficient, supplementing won’t do much beyond what your body already has.

The best strategy: eat zinc-rich foods regularly, consider a blood test if you have risk factors for deficiency, and supplement only if there’s a genuine gap to fill. Skip the megadoses, watch the copper balance, and be patient — nail recovery operates on biological timelines, not marketing timelines.

Frequently Asked Questions

How does zinc help nail growth?Zinc is essential for cell division, protein synthesis, and keratin production — all processes required to build new nail tissue. Without adequate zinc, the nail matrix produces cells more slowly and the resulting nails are weaker and more prone to breakage.
How much zinc should I take for nail health?The recommended daily allowance is 8mg for women and 11mg for men. Therapeutic doses for deficiency range from 15-30mg daily. Don't exceed 40mg daily without medical guidance, as excess zinc depletes copper and can cause side effects.
Can zinc supplements cause side effects?Yes. Excessive zinc can cause nausea, stomach cramps, diarrhea, and headaches. Long-term high-dose use depletes copper, which can cause its own health problems including anemia. Always pair zinc supplementation with a copper source if taking more than 15mg daily.
